สร้างแฮช DES จากสตริงข้อความด้วยเครื่องมือออนไลน์ที่ปลอดภัยของเรา
DES ใช้คีย์เดียวกันสำหรับกระบวนการเข้ารหัสและถอดรหัส
DES ถูกออกแบบสำหรับการนำไปใช้ในฮาร์ดแวร์ที่มีประสิทธิภาพ
คัดลอกแฮชที่สร้างไปยังคลิปบอร์ดด้วยคลิกเดียว
🔒 การประมวลผลฝั่งไคลเอ็นต์
การแฮชทั้งหมดทำในเบราว์เซอร์ของคุณโดยใช้ JavaScript ข้อมูลของคุณไม่เคยออกจากอุปกรณ์ของคุณ รับประกันความเป็นส่วนตัวและความปลอดภัยสูงสุด
DES (Data Encryption Standard) เป็นอัลกอริทึมคีย์สมมาตรสำหรับการเข้ารหัสข้อมูลอิเล็กทรอนิกส์ พัฒนาขึ้นในต้นทศวรรษ 1970 ที่ IBM และเผยแพร่ในปี 1977 DES เป็นมาตรฐานการเข้ารหัสแรกที่แนะนำโดย National Institute of Standards and Technology (NIST)
⚠️ คำเตือนด้านความปลอดภัย: DES ถือว่าแตกหักทาง cryptography เนื่องจากความยาวคีย์ที่สั้นและเสี่ยงต่อการโจมตีแบบ brute-force ไม่ควรใช้สำหรับแอปพลิเคชันที่อ่อนไหวต่อความปลอดภัย พิจารณาใช้ AES (Advanced Encryption Standard) ด้วยคีย์ 128 บิตหรือ 256 บิตสำหรับความต้องการการเข้ารหัสสมัยใหม่
DES มีบทบาทสำคัญในประวัติศาสตร์ของ cryptography และถูกนำไปใช้อย่างแพร่หลายสำหรับการสื่อสารทางการเงินและความปลอดภัยอื่นๆ:
| ยุค | ความสำคัญ |
|---|---|
| 1977-1990s | มาตรฐานการเข้ารหัสแรกที่เปิดให้สาธารณะและถูกนำไปใช้โดยรัฐบาลสหรัฐอเมริกา |
| 1990s | ใช้กันอย่างแพร่หลายในบริการทางการเงินสำหรับธุรกรรมที่ปลอดภัย |
| 1999 | Broken in 22 hours by Electronic Frontier Foundation's Deep Crack machine |
| อัลกอริทึม | ขนาดคีย์ | สถานะความปลอดภัย | การใช้งานทั่วไป |
|---|---|---|---|
| DES | 56 bits | ถูกทำลาย | ระบบเดิม, การศึกษาเชิงประวัติศาสตร์ |
| 3DES | 112-168 bits | เลิกใช้แล้ว | ระบบการชำระเงิน, การธนาคารเดิม |
| AES-128 | 128 bits | ปลอดภัย | รัฐบาล, VPNs, ความปลอดภัย WiFi |
| AES-256 | 256 bits | ปลอดภัยสูง | ทหาร, สถาบันการเงิน, ข้อมูลที่ละเอียดอ่อน |
💡 สำหรับความต้องการการเข้ารหัสสมัยใหม่ ให้ใช้ AES (Advanced Encryption Standard) ด้วยคีย์ 128 บิตหรือ 256 บิตเสมอ DES ควรใช้เฉพาะสำหรับความเข้ากันได้กับระบบเดิมหรือเพื่อวัตถุประสงค์ทางการศึกษา
ไทย